Lexington marks first 2 cases of flu as season starts

LEXINGTON, Ky. (WTVQ) — Lexington has reported its first two lab-confirmed flu cases of the 2023-24 flu season, the health department said Tuesday. Last season, the city had 3,472 lab-confirmed cases and 16 flu-related deaths.
